About

SlapBR is a multiplayer action game. It was developed by John Kircher and was released on December 8, 2021. It received very positive reviews from players.

SlapBR is a simplistic, horror battle royale. You can compete with friends, create and join rooms, and become terrified as you hide-slap-block your way to victory.

  • SlapBR offers a unique blend of horror and battle royale gameplay, creating an immersive and thrilling experience.
  • The graphics and sound design contribute to a terrifying atmosphere, enhancing the overall gameplay.
  • Playing with friends adds to the fun, making it a hilarious and engaging experience despite its flaws.
  • The game suffers from a lack of meaningful single-player content and a dwindling player base, making it difficult to find matches.
  • Visuals are simplistic and could be improved, detracting from the overall experience.
  • Many players report connection issues and bugs that hinder gameplay, leading to frustration.

  • graphics
    15 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The graphics of the game receive mixed reviews, with some players praising them as stunning and beautifully detailed, while others criticize them as among the worst on Steam, highlighting issues like simplistic wall designs and performance problems on lower-end systems. Overall, the visuals are noted for their atmospheric impact, but there are calls for improvements and options to adjust graphics settings for better performance.

    • “The graphics are something out of an AAA game; seriously, I don't think Bethesda could make a game that looks and feels this good.”
    • “The game's graphics are stunning, and the controls are easy to use, making it accessible to players of all skill levels.”
    • “Absolutely stunning graphics.”
    • “The graphics here are particularly awful, so bad that it actually stands out as one of the worst looking games on Steam.”
    • “The walls, however, also show the game's weakest aspect, which are the visuals.”
    • “The walls are just a single colored turquoise obstacle and totally stand out from the forest visuals.”
  • atmosphere
    8 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The atmosphere in Slapbr is characterized by its effective simplicity, enhanced by thoughtful graphics and map design that shape the player's perception. The sound design plays a crucial role, delivering a flawless and terrifying ambiance that heightens the horror experience within the battle royale format. Subtle environmental details contribute to a sense of hope, encouraging players to continue engaging with the game.

    • “On the other hand, staying true to the game's PvP/action spirit, subtle spots of meaning (houses, wheelbarrows dotting trails, etc.) within the atmosphere create a subtle yet moving sense of hope that drives one to keep playing.”
    • “The sound design is absolutely perfect; there is not a single flaw and it never fails to create a terrifying atmosphere and gets your heart beating out of its chest.”
    • “The slapbr atmosphere is so effective because of its simplicity.”
    • “Slapbr therefore manages to create a real horror atmosphere within a battle royale gamemode.”
    • “Some creepy wind sound effect running through the trees could have been another cool addition, but the present sound effects do help to create the horror atmosphere in the game.”
